Key Responsibilities:
- Design, develop, and implement Pega applications using Pega PRPC (Pega Rules Process Commander).
- Collaborate with business analysts and stakeholders to gather requirements and translate them into technical specifications.
- Create and maintain Pega workflows, user interfaces, and integrations with other systems.
- Perform unit testing and support system testing and user acceptance testing (UAT).
- Troubleshoot and resolve issues in Pega applications.
- Participate in code reviews and ensure adherence to best practices and coding standards.
- Stay updated with the latest Pega technologies and industry trends.
Required Skills:
- Strong experience in Pega development, including Pega PRPC, Pega BPM, and Pega Case Management.
- Proficiency in Pega tools such as Pega Designer Studio, Pega Express, and Pega Decisioning.
- Knowledge of Java, SQL, and web services (REST/SOAP) is a plus.
- Familiarity with Agile methodologies and software development life cycle (SDLC).
- Strong analytical and problem-solving skills.
- Excellent communication and teamwork abilities.
Preferred Qualifications:
-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Engineering, or a related field.
- Pega Certified System Architect (CSA) or higher certification is preferred.
- 3+ years of experience in Pega development.
